h1,h2,h3,h4,h5,h6,.h0,.h1,.h2,.h3{font-family:var(--font-heading-family);font-style:normal;font-weight:400;color:rgb(var(--color-foreground-title));line-height:1.1;letter-spacing:.01em;word-wrap:break-word;max-width:100%}h4,.h4,h5,.h5,h6,.h6{font-family:var(--font-body-family);font-style:normal;font-weight:var(--font-body-weight);line-height:1.2;letter-spacing:0}h1 em,h1 i,.h1 em,.h1 i,h2 em,h2 i,.h2 em,.h2 i,h3 em,h3 i,.h3 em,.h3 i,.h0 em,.h0 i{font-style:italic;letter-spacing:.02em}p em,p i{font-family:var(--font-heading-family);font-weight:500;font-style:italic;letter-spacing:.02em}.footer__tagline p em,.footer__tagline p i{font-weight:400}h1,h2,h3,.h0,.h1,.h2,.h3{letter-spacing:.01em}.h0{font-size:clamp(5rem,8vw,12rem)}h1,.h1{font-size:clamp(3.6rem,6vw,9rem)}h2,.h2{font-size:clamp(2.8rem,4.5vw,6.5rem)}h3,.h3{font-size:clamp(2.4rem,3vw,4.5rem)}h4,.h4{font-size:2rem}@media screen and (min-width:1600px){h1,.h1{font-size:9rem}h2,.h2{font-size:6.5rem}h3,.h3{font-size:4.5rem}h4,.h4{font-size:2.4rem}h5,.h5{font-size:1.8rem}h6,.h6{font-size:1.5rem}}h5,.h5{font-size:1.5rem}h6,.h6{font-size:1.4rem}a{color:rgba(var(--color-foreground));transition:color var(--duration-default)}a:hover{color:rgba(var(--color-foreground))}blockquote{padding:var(--space-20) 3rem;font-size:1.6rem;color:rgba(var(--color-foreground));line-height:1.3;border-top:.3rem solid rgba(var(--color-foreground));border-bottom:.1rem solid rgba(var(--color-foreground),.3)}@media screen and (min-width:750px){blockquote{padding:var(--space-24) var(--space-100);font-size:2rem}}table:not([class]){table-layout:fixed;border-collapse:collapse;font-size:1.4rem;border-style:hidden;box-shadow:0 0 0 .1rem rgba(var(--color-foreground),.2)}table:not([class]) td,table:not([class]) th{padding:1em;border:.1rem solid rgba(var(--color-foreground),.2)}a:empty,ul:empty,dl:empty,section:empty,article:empty,p:empty,h1:empty,h2:empty,h3:empty,h4:empty,h5:empty,h6:empty{display:none}hr{display:block;width:100%;height:.2rem;background-color:rgb(var(--color-border));border:none}.caption{font-size:1rem;color:rgb(var(--color-foreground-secondary));line-height:1.7}@media screen and (min-width:750px){.caption{font-size:1.2rem}}.caption-with-letter-spacing{margin-top:1rem;font-size:1.2rem}.caption-large,.form__label{text-transform:uppercase;font-weight:550;color:rgba(var(--color-foreground))}@media screen and (max-width:749px){.small-hide{display:none}}@media screen and (max-width:749px){.small-hide{display:none!important}}@media screen and (min-width:750px)and (max-width:989px){.medium-hide{display:none!important}}@media screen and (min-width:990px){.large-up-hide{display:none!important}}.center{text-align:center}.right{text-align:right}.uppercase{text-transform:uppercase}.light{opacity:.7}.link{cursor:pointer;display:inline-block;border:none;box-shadow:none;text-decoration:underline;text-underline-offset:.3rem;color:rgb(var(--color-link));background-color:transparent;transition:var(--duration-default)}@media screen and (min-width:750px){.link{font-size:1.5rem}}.link--text{color:rgb(var(--color-foreground));transition:var(--duration-default)}.circle-divider:after{content:"\2022";margin:0 8px}.circle-divider:last-of-type:after{display:none}.line-divider{align-items:center;justify-content:center}.line-divider:after{content:"";display:inline-flex;width:16px;height:1px;margin:0 8px;background:rgba(var(--color-foreground),.6)}.line-divider_vertical:after{width:1px;height:13px}.line-divider:last-of-type:after{display:none}.full-unstyled-link{text-decoration:none;color:currentColor;display:block}.placeholder{background-color:rgba(var(--color-foreground),.04);color:rgba(var(--color-foreground),.55);fill:rgba(var(--color-foreground),.55)}details>*{box-sizing:border-box}.break{word-break:break-word}@media(prefers-reduced-motion){.motion-reduce{transition:none!important}}.underlined-link{color:rgb(var(--color-foreground));text-underline-offset:.3rem;text-decoration-thickness:.1rem;transition:opacity var(--duration-default)}.underlined-link:hover{opacity:.7}.link-hover-line{position:relative}.link-hover-line:after{position:absolute;bottom:0;left:0;right:0;content:"";width:0;height:.1rem;background-color:currentColor;transition:width var(--duration-default)}.link-hover-line:hover:after{width:100%}.link-hover-line-outer>span{position:relative}.link-hover-line-outer>span:after{position:absolute;bottom:.2rem;left:0;right:0;content:"";width:0;height:.1rem;background-color:rgb(var(--color-button));transition:width var(--duration-default)}.link-hover-line-outer:hover>span:after{width:100%}.link-hover-arrow svg{opacity:0;transition:opacity var(--duration-default)}.link-hover-arrow:hover svg{opacity:1}
/*# sourceMappingURL=/cdn/shop/t/89/assets/base-typography.css.map */
